Spring4
zdwhong
在java道路上越走越远
展开
-
Spring注解驱动开发(三)servlet3.0以及整合SpringMVC
1、Servlet3.0 在Servlet3.0之前,创建web工程都是需要web.xml文件的,三大组件:Servlet、Filter和Listener以及SpringMVC的前端控制DispatchServlet等都是需要在web.xml文件中进行配置的。 但是这次我们要做的是基于Spring的注解配置,不想使用web.xml来进行Spring的Listener...原创 2020-03-16 22:40:30 · 350 阅读 · 0 评论 -
Spring注解驱动开发(二)AOP和事务管理
1、AOP AOP:【动态代理】指在程序运行期间动态的将某段代码切入到指定方法指定位置进行运行的编程方式; Spring的AOP实现是基于 AspectJ 的,要在 Spring 中声明 AspectJ 切面,只需要在 IOC 容器中将切面声明为 Bean 实例. 当在 Spring IOC 容器中初始化 AspectJ 切面之后,Spring IOC 容器就会为那...原创 2020-03-15 17:02:33 · 245 阅读 · 0 评论 -
Spring注解驱动开发(一)IOC和DI
2、注解开发入门案例HelloWorld2.1 创建Maven工程原创 2020-03-12 22:32:14 · 210 阅读 · 0 评论 -
Spring4(三)JdbcTemplate和事务管理
1、JdbcTemplate1.1 MySql数据库环境准备:CREATE DATABASE spring4;USE spring4;CREATE TABLE t_employee ( id INT PRIMARY KEY AUTO_INCREMENT, NAME VARCHAR(50), email VARCHAR(50), dept_id INT);CREATE ...原创 2020-02-26 15:25:15 · 626 阅读 · 0 评论 -
Spring4(二)AOP
需求:假如,一个业务类有四个方法(加减),我们要在每个方法都加上日志操作。1、没有AOP,实现日志1.1 定义接口定义一个数字运算的接口,其中有两个方法:加法运算和减法运算:package com.spring.aop;public interface MathCalculator { public int add(int a,int b); public i...原创 2020-02-24 21:25:06 · 123 阅读 · 0 评论 -
Spring4(一)IOC和DI
1、Spring简介•Spring 是一个开源框架.•Spring 为简化企业级应用开发而生,使用 Spring 可以使简单的 JavaBean 实现以前只有 EJB 才能实现的功能。 •Spring 是一个 IOC(DI) 和 AOP 容器框架•具体描述 Spring:–轻量级:Spring 是非侵入性的 - 基于 Spring 开发的应用中的对象可以不依赖于 ...原创 2020-02-23 15:34:38 · 168 阅读 · 0 评论